The biceps brachii contracts, becoming shorter, taller, and more spherical. The triceps on the back of the arm elongates and flattens against the humerus.

The human arm and hand are among the most difficult subjects to master. Unlike the torso, which remains relatively stable, the arm is a series of levers and pulleys that change shape drastically with every degree of rotation.
